Explore how Italy's city-states, from Florence to Venice, created a thriving environment for artistic innovation, humanism, and economic growth.
Discover how Filippo Brunelleschi's mastery of perspective and engineering transformed architecture, with his iconic dome of Florence Cathedral leading the way.
Learn how Donatello revolutionised sculpture with his expressive figures, including the bronze David, blending classical influences with bold Renaissance realism.
See how Masaccio introduced perspective and naturalism in painting, with works like The Tribute Money setting new standards for Renaissance art.
Explore the contributions of Lorenzo Ghiberti, Jacopo della Quercia, the Della Robbia Family, and Verrocchio.
Examine how Leon Battista Alberti's theoretical approach and Bramante's precision in classical design influenced architecture and urban planning.
Discover Fra Angelico, Filippo Lippi, and Paolo Uccello, blending religious devotion with technical mastery in perspective, light, and colour.
Uncover Piero della Francesca's mathematical precision and use of geometric composition, which brought a new level of harmony to Renaissance art.
Explore Botticelli's poetic and dreamlike masterpieces, including The Birth of Venus and Primavera, which embody the elegance of the Florentine Renaissance.
Learn how Ghirlandaio, Perugino, and Luca Signorelli contributed with their frescoes, refined realism, and emotionally charged storytelling.
Discover Pollaiuolo, Filippino Lippi, Pinturicchio, and Antonello da Messina, who advanced portraiture and oil painting techniques.
See how Andrea Mantegna's sculptural figures and Giovanni Bellini's luminous colours helped define the Venetian school of painting.
Explore the literary giants: Ludovico Ariosto, Machiavelli's political realism, and Torquato Tasso's historical narratives.
Dive into the genius of Leonardo da Vinci, whose mastery of anatomy, perspective, and engineering shaped iconic works.
Understand the shifting power dynamics, foreign invasions, and papal influence that shaped cultural and artistic development in the 16th century.
Discover Michelangelo's monumental achievements, from the Sistine Chapel ceiling to his sculptures of David and The Pietà.
Explore Raphael's harmonious compositions, delicate figures, and stunning frescoes in the Vatican's Stanze di Raffaello.
See how Titian revolutionised Venetian painting with his masterful use of colour and powerful portraits of nobility.
Uncover Giorgione, Giulio Romano, Lorenzo Lotto, and Correggio, blending Venetian colourism with dramatic compositions.
Learn how Pontormo, Rosso Fiorentino, Cellini, and Parmigianino distorted perspective to create expressive artworks.
See how Tintoretto, Paolo Veronese, and Andrea Palladio infused grandeur, theatricality, and architectural innovation.
Examine Bronzino's refined portraiture, Giorgio Vasari's historical writings, and Giambologna's dynamic sculptures.
Experience the dramatic realism of Caravaggio's revolutionary use of light and shadow, which laid the foundation for Baroque art.
Discover how Gianlorenzo Bernini's breathtaking sculptures and architectural designs ushered in the grandeur and emotion of the Baroque era.
